Breaking Down Garage Door Service Costs in Santa Clarita
Garage door pricing isn't one-size-fits-all. Service calls, repairs, and replacements each have their own cost factors.
A basic service visit in Santa Clarita usually costs $75 to $150 just for the technician to arrive and diagnose the problem. From there, repair costs depend entirely on what's wrong. A broken spring replacement runs $200 to $400. A new opener costs $300 to $600. Weatherstripping or cable repair might be $100 to $250. If you need a full door replacement, expect $800 to $4,000 depending on material (steel versus wood), insulation level, and whether you want smart features.
The reason prices vary so much comes down to your specific situation. A steel single-layer door costs less than an insulated two-car model. Labor time matters too. A 15-minute spring replacement is cheaper than a 2-hour installation. And if you need same-day service during evenings or weekends, emergency pricing applies.

Why Spring Replacement Is Often Your Biggest Surprise Cost
Springs fail without warning. Most homeowners have never budgeted for this repair until it happens.
Garage door springs last approximately 7 to 9 years with normal use. When they break, your door becomes dangerous and immobile. Many people call for an emergency estimate only to find out they're looking at $250 to $400 for a single spring. If both springs are worn (which is common), you're doubling that cost.
This is exactly why preventive maintenance saves money long-term. Regular lubrication and inspection catch wear before catastrophic failure. Installation Costs vs. Repair Costs: When to Replace vs. Fix
Not every broken garage door should be repaired.
If your door is over 15 years old, repairs start stacking up quickly. A new spring here, an opener issue there, and you've spent $1,500 in two years. At that point, a $2,000 replacement actually makes financial sense. Newer doors also offer better insulation, which reduces heating and cooling costs. Newer doors last 15 to 20 years and come with better warranties. Older doors deteriorate faster and attract more problems. A technician can give you an honest assessment during a free estimate. If repairs will cost more than 50% of a new door's price within the next 12 months, replacement usually wins.

Real-World Pricing Examples
Here's what customers in Santa Clarita typically spend:
A broken torsion spring with same-day replacement: $300 to $400. A stuck door opener needing adjustment or replacement: $250 to $600. Full single-car steel door installation: $1,200 to $1,800. Full two-car insulated door with smart opener: $2,500 to $4,000. Emergency evening repair call: add 25% to 50% to standard pricing.
These numbers assume mid-range quality materials and standard labor. High-end custom doors or extensive damage cost more. Our full service menu breaks down every option available.

How long does a garage door repair take? Most repairs take 30 minutes to 2 hours. Spring replacement is fastest (30 to 45 minutes). Opener replacement or full door installation takes 2 to 4 hours depending on complexity.
